Apple Cider Vinegar: What the Evidence Actually Shows
Vinegar has real metabolic research behind it, but that evidence is often turned into a much stronger wellness claim than the trials support. The useful questions are the size and certainty of the pooled effects, which outcomes do not improve consistently, and who may have additional safety concerns.

Quick answer
Permanent linkA 2026 umbrella review of 10 meta-analyses covering 38 primary studies reported average improvements in fasting glucose, postprandial glucose, HbA1c, total cholesterol, body weight, and systolic blood pressure, but not in several other cardiometabolic outcomes [1]. The pooled body-weight difference was about -1.06 kg—a modest signal, not evidence that vinegar is an obesity treatment.
Glycemic findings also require context. A 2025 ACV meta-analysis found fasting-glucose and HbA1c signals with very high heterogeneity for key outcomes [3]. Small acute meal studies can explain biologic plausibility, but they should not be converted into a universal “take this amount before carbohydrate” prescription [4].
Outcome-by-outcome evidence
What changes—and what does not
| Outcome | Current signal | Best context | Main limitation |
|---|---|---|---|
| Fasting glucose | Pooled reductions reported [1,3] | Mostly metabolic-risk / diabetes studies | Heterogeneous interventions and populations; not a medication-replacement rule |
| Postprandial glucose | Pooled and acute-study signals [1,4] | Meal-response studies | Small acute trials do not establish a universal pre-meal protocol |
| HbA1c | Average reduction reported in recent syntheses [1,3] | Longer metabolic studies | Very high heterogeneity in some pooled analyses; background treatment varies |
| Body weight | Modest pooled reduction; umbrella estimate about -1.06 kg [1,2] | Short-term trials in adults with excess weight/metabolic risk | Not equivalent to obesity pharmacotherapy; substantial heterogeneity in ACV-specific analyses |
| BMI / waist circumference | Mixed across syntheses [1,2] | Anthropometric trials | Umbrella analysis did not find significant BMI or waist effects despite some ACV-specific pooled signals |
| “Detox” | No validated clinical endpoint here | Marketing claim | Metabolic trial results do not establish a detoxification therapy |
Why the acute-study shortcut fails
A meal experiment is not a personalized diabetes protocol
The classic 2004 study is useful evidence that vinegar can change the glucose/insulin response to a high-carbohydrate meal in selected participants [4]. It is not evidence that every person with insulin resistance should consume a fixed amount before every carbohydrate-containing meal. Longer studies pool different vinegars, concentrations, diets, medication backgrounds, and adherence patterns [1-3].
That distinction matters especially when a person already uses glucose-lowering medication or has gastrointestinal motility problems. A small crossover study in people with type 1 diabetes and diabetic gastroparesis found that ACV further delayed gastric emptying [7].
Safety boundaries
Acid exposure and gastric effects are part of the evidence
- Dental exposure: frequent contact with acidic beverages can contribute to erosive tooth wear; vinegar should not be treated as chemically harmless because it is a food.
- Esophageal injury: case reports describe corrosive esophageal injury after inadequately diluted or repeated vinegar-beverage exposure [8]. Case reports do not quantify incidence, but they establish that concentrated exposure is not risk-free.
- Gastroparesis: vinegar can slow gastric emptying, which may be undesirable in people who already have delayed gastric emptying [7].
- Product form: tablets are not automatically a safer or evidence-equivalent substitute for liquid vinegar; product composition and acid exposure can differ.
- Diabetes care: recurring ACV use should not be used to self-adjust glucose-lowering medication. Clinically meaningful medication changes should follow measured glucose data and professional review.
Evidence applicability
What the current evidence supports
- Vinegar can influence some glycemic outcomes on average in controlled studies [1,3,4].
- Short-term body-weight effects appear modest in pooled evidence [1,2].
- The evidence does not establish ACV as a substitute for diabetes or obesity treatment.
- The evidence does not establish one best dose, timing schedule, or titration plan for a generic goal of “blood sugar control.”
- The presence of “the mother” has not been shown to create a superior clinical intervention for the outcomes reviewed here.
Bottom line
Apple cider vinegar is not evidence-free: pooled research suggests modest average effects on several glycemic outcomes and body weight. But the right conclusion is narrower than the old wellness protocol. Effects vary across outcomes and studies, ACV is not an obesity or diabetes drug, and regular use has relevant acid-exposure and gastric-emptying considerations [1-8].
Frequently asked questions
Does apple cider vinegar help with weight loss?
Pooled evidence suggests a modest average weight effect, not a stand-alone obesity treatment. A 2026 umbrella review estimated about 1.06 kg lower body weight across meta-analytic evidence, while a 2025 ACV-specific meta-analysis also found small pooled anthropometric effects with substantial heterogeneity. Individual trials, populations, background diets, and vinegar interventions differ.
Does apple cider vinegar lower blood sugar?
Meta-analyses report average improvements in fasting and post-meal glucose and HbA1c in some populations, but effect estimates are heterogeneous and the studies do not justify changing diabetes medication or using ACV as a substitute for evidence-based diabetes care. People using glucose-lowering medication should discuss any recurring ACV use with their clinician because diet, gastric emptying, medication, and hypoglycemia risk can interact.
Should apple cider vinegar be drunk straight?
Concentrated or inadequately diluted vinegar can expose teeth and the upper gastrointestinal tract to substantial acid. Case reports describe dental erosion and corrosive esophageal injury. This guide does not provide a drinking protocol or suggest that taking vinegar shots is necessary to reproduce clinical research.
Does “the mother” add proven health benefits?
There is not a robust clinical evidence base showing that an unfiltered product containing “the mother” produces better weight, glucose, or gastrointestinal outcomes than other vinegar interventions. Fermentation characteristics and microbes are interesting product features, but they should not be promoted as a proven probiotic treatment without direct evidence.
What is the best time to take apple cider vinegar?
There is no universally validated timing schedule. Acute meal studies and longer trials use different protocols, and those study designs should not be converted into a personalized pre-meal prescription. People with reflux, swallowing problems, gastroparesis, diabetes medication use, or other relevant conditions have additional reasons to review regular vinegar use with a clinician.
